UNC graduate Peter Andringa receives Rhodes Scholarship
Posted Nov 22, 2020
University of North Carolina alumnus Peter Andringa has been selected to join the newest cohort of Rhodes Scholars. He was one of 32 Americans selected for the prestigious Rhodes Scholarship, which funds study at the University of Oxford in England. Andringa is UNC-Chapel Hill’s 50th Rhodes Scholar since the program began in 1902.
